Figures F-8 through F-13 show the FFT window functions prepared for this
instrument and their characteristics. Also, note that if you use a window function
with taper processing, then carry out inverse Fourier transformation to make
real-time data, that real-time data is tapered.
The window functions are effective for investigating the frequency components
of the acquired waveform, but the waveform after the window function is applied
differs from the original waveform.
